
Two leading environmental NGOs on the island of Saint Martin have signed a landmark agreement to enhance cross-border conservation efforts. The Nature Foundation Sint Maarten (NFSXM) and l’Association de Gestion de la Réserve Naturelle de Saint-Martin (AGRNSM) are thrilled to announce the long-anticipated signature of a memorandum of understanding (MoU) between their organizations.
Though signed internally in March, the formal agreement was publicly celebrated at a ceremony held at the Great Salt Pond’s birding platform on the morning of June 30, 2025. The official partnership allows for systematic, long-term collaboration between the two principal nature reserve managers on Sint Maarten and Saint-Martin. The organizations can now easily share human resources, exchange critical data, and carry out scientific research and educational programming together.
